  • Mercurial says "nothing changed", but it did. Sometimes my software is too clever.

    - by user12608033
    It seems I have found a "bug" in Mercurial. It takes a shortcut when checking for differences in tracked files. If the file's size and modification time are unchanged, it assumes its contents are unchanged: $ hg init . $ cp -p .sccs2hg/2005-06-05_00\:00\:00\,nicstat.c nicstat.c $ ls -ogE nicstat.c -rw-r--r-- 1 14722 2012-08-24 11:22:48.819451726 -0700 nicstat.c $ hg add nicstat.c $ hg commit -m "added nicstat.c" $ cp -p .sccs2hg/2005-07-02_00\:00\:00\,nicstat.c nicstat.c $ ls -ogE nicstat.c -rw-r--r-- 1 14722 2012-08-24 11:22:48.819451726 -0700 nicstat.c $ hg diff $ hg commit nothing changed $ touch nicstat.c $ hg diff diff -r b49cf59d431d nicstat.c --- a/nicstat.c Fri Aug 24 11:21:27 2012 -0700 +++ b/nicstat.c Fri Aug 24 11:22:50 2012 -0700 @@ -2,7 +2,7 @@ * nicstat - print network traffic, Kb/s read and written. Solaris 8+. * "netstat -i" only gives a packet count, this program gives Kbytes. * - * 05-Jun-2005, ver 0.81 (check for new versions, http://www.brendangregg.com) + * 02-Jul-2005, ver 0.90 (check for new versions, http://www.brendangregg.com) * [...] Now, before you agree or disagree with me on whether this is a bug, I will also say that I believe it is a feature. Yes, I feel it is an acceptable shortcut because in "real" situations an edit to a file will change the modification time by at least one second (the resolution that hg diff or hg commit is looking for). The benefit of the shortcut is greatly improved performance of operations like "hg diff" and "hg status", particularly where your repository contains a lot of files. Why did I have no change in modification time? Well, my source file was generated by a script that I have written to convert SCCS change history to Mercurial commits. If my script can generate two revisions of a file within a second, and the files are the same size, then I run afoul of this shortcut. Solution - I will just change my script to apply the modification time from the SCCS history to the file prior to commit. A "touch -t " will do that easily.

  • Dynamically Changing the Display Names of Menus and Popups

    - by Geertjan
    Very interesting thing and handy to know when needed is the fact that "menuText" and "popupText" (from org.openide.awt.ActionRegistration) can be changed dynamically, via "putValue" as shown below for "popupText". The Action class, in this case, needs to be eager, hence you won't receive the object of interest via the constructor, but you can easily use the global Lookup for that purpose instead, as also shown below. import java.awt.event.ActionEvent; import java.text.DateFormat; import java.text.SimpleDateFormat; import javax.swing.AbstractAction; import org.netbeans.api.project.Project; import org.netbeans.api.project.ProjectInformation; import org.netbeans.api.project.ProjectUtils; import org.openide.awt.ActionID; import org.openide.awt.ActionReference; import org.openide.awt.ActionRegistration; import org.openide.util.Utilities; @ActionID( category = "Project", id = "org.ptt.DemoProjectAction") @ActionRegistration( lazy = false, displayName = "NOT-USED") @ActionReference(path = "Projects/Actions", position = 0) public final class DemoProjectAction extends AbstractAction{ private final ProjectInformation context; public DemoProjectAction() { putValue("popupText", "Select Me To See Current Time!"); context = ProjectUtils.getInformation( Utilities.actionsGlobalContext().lookup(Project.class)); } @Override public void actionPerformed(ActionEvent e) { refresh(); } protected void refresh() { DateFormat formatter = new SimpleDateFormat("HH:mm:ss"); String formatted = formatter.format(System.currentTimeMillis()); putValue("popupText", "Time: " + formatted + " (" + context.getDisplayName() +")"); } } Now, let's do something semi useful and display, in the popup, which is available when you right-click a project, the time since the last change was made anywhere in the project, i.e., we can listen recursively to any changes done within a project and then update the popup with the newly acquired information, dynamically: import java.awt.event.ActionEvent; import java.text.DateFormat; import java.text.SimpleDateFormat; import javax.swing.AbstractAction; import org.netbeans.api.project.Project; import org.netbeans.api.project.ProjectUtils; import org.openide.awt.ActionID; import org.openide.awt.ActionReference; import org.openide.awt.ActionRegistration; import org.openide.filesystems.FileAttributeEvent; import org.openide.filesystems.FileChangeListener; import org.openide.filesystems.FileEvent; import org.openide.filesystems.FileRenameEvent; import org.openide.util.Utilities; @ActionID( category = "Project", id = "org.ptt.TrackProjectTimerAction") @ActionRegistration( lazy = false, displayName = "NOT-USED") @ActionReference( path = "Projects/Actions", position = 0) public final class TrackProjectTimerAction extends AbstractAction implements FileChangeListener { private final Project context; private Long startTime; private Long changedTime; private DateFormat formatter; public TrackProjectTimerAction() { putValue("popupText", "Enable project time tracker"); this.formatter = new SimpleDateFormat("HH:mm:ss"); context = Utilities.actionsGlobalContext().lookup(Project.class); context.getProjectDirectory().addRecursiveListener(this); } @Override public void actionPerformed(ActionEvent e) { startTimer(); } protected void startTimer() { startTime = System.currentTimeMillis(); String formattedStartTime = formatter.format(startTime); putValue("popupText", "Timer started: " + formattedStartTime + " (" + ProjectUtils.getInformation(context).getDisplayName() + ")"); } @Override public void fileChanged(FileEvent fe) { changedTime = System.currentTimeMillis(); formatter = new SimpleDateFormat("mm:ss"); String formattedLapse = formatter.format(changedTime - startTime); putValue("popupText", "Time since last change: " + formattedLapse + " (" + ProjectUtils.getInformation(context).getDisplayName() + ")"); startTime = changedTime; } @Override public void fileFolderCreated(FileEvent fe) {} @Override public void fileDataCreated(FileEvent fe) {} @Override public void fileDeleted(FileEvent fe) {} @Override public void fileRenamed(FileRenameEvent fre) {} @Override public void fileAttributeChanged(FileAttributeEvent fae) {} }

  • Dealing with Fine-Grained Cache Entries in Coherence

    - by jpurdy
    On occasion we have seen significant memory overhead when using very small cache entries. Consider the case where there is a small key (say a synthetic key stored in a long) and a small value (perhaps a number or short string). With most backing maps, each cache entry will require an instance of Map.Entry, and in the case of a LocalCache backing map (used for expiry and eviction), there is additional metadata stored (such as last access time). Given the size of this data (usually a few dozen bytes) and the granularity of Java memory allocation (often a minimum of 32 bytes per object, depending on the specific JVM implementation), it is easily possible to end up with the case where the cache entry appears to be a couple dozen bytes but ends up occupying several hundred bytes of actual heap, resulting in anywhere from a 5x to 10x increase in stated memory requirements. In most cases, this increase applies to only a few small NamedCaches, and is inconsequential -- but in some cases it might apply to one or more very large NamedCaches, in which case it may dominate memory sizing calculations. Ultimately, the requirement is to avoid the per-entry overhead, which can be done either at the application level by grouping multiple logical entries into single cache entries, or at the backing map level, again by combining multiple entries into a smaller number of larger heap objects. At the application level, it may be possible to combine objects based on parent-child or sibling relationships (basically the same requirements that would apply to using partition affinity). If there is no natural relationship, it may still be possible to combine objects, effectively using a Coherence NamedCache as a "map of maps". This forces the application to first find a collection of objects (by performing a partial hash) and then to look within that collection for the desired object. This is most naturally implemented as a collection of entry processors to avoid pulling unnecessary data back to the client (and also to encapsulate that logic within a service layer). At the backing map level, the NIO storage option keeps keys on heap, and so has limited benefit for this situation. The Elastic Data features of Coherence naturally combine entries into larger heap objects, with the caveat that only data -- and not indexes -- can be stored in Elastic Data.

  • Collaborative Whiteboard using WebSocket in GlassFish 4 - Text/JSON and Binary/ArrayBuffer Data Transfer (TOTD #189)

    - by arungupta
    This blog has published a few blogs on using JSR 356 Reference Implementation (Tyrus) as its integrated in GlassFish 4 promoted builds. TOTD #183: Getting Started with WebSocket in GlassFish TOTD #184: Logging WebSocket Frames using Chrome Developer Tools, Net-internals and Wireshark TOTD #185: Processing Text and Binary (Blob, ArrayBuffer, ArrayBufferView) Payload in WebSocket TOTD #186: Custom Text and Binary Payloads using WebSocket One of the typical usecase for WebSocket is online collaborative games. This Tip Of The Day (TOTD) explains a sample that can be used to build such games easily. The application is a collaborative whiteboard where different shapes can be drawn in multiple colors. The shapes drawn on one browser are automatically drawn on all other peer browsers that are connected to the same endpoint. The shape, color, and coordinates of the image are transfered using a JSON structure. A browser may opt-out of sharing the figures. Alternatively any browser can send a snapshot of their existing whiteboard to all other browsers. Take a look at this video to understand how the application work and the underlying code. The complete sample code can be downloaded here. The code behind the application is also explained below. The web page (index.jsp) has a HTML5 Canvas as shown: <canvas id="myCanvas" width="150" height="150" style="border:1px solid #000000;"></canvas> And some radio buttons to choose the color and shape. By default, the shape, color, and coordinates of any figure drawn on the canvas are put in a JSON structure and sent as a message to the WebSocket endpoint. The JSON structure looks like: { "shape": "square", "color": "#FF0000", "coords": { "x": 31.59999942779541, "y": 49.91999053955078 }} The endpoint definition looks like: @WebSocketEndpoint(value = "websocket",encoders = {FigureDecoderEncoder.class},decoders = {FigureDecoderEncoder.class})public class Whiteboard { As you can see, the endpoint has decoder and encoder registered that decodes JSON to a Figure (a POJO class) and vice versa respectively. The decode method looks like: public Figure decode(String string) throws DecodeException { try { JSONObject jsonObject = new JSONObject(string); return new Figure(jsonObject); } catch (JSONException ex) { throw new DecodeException("Error parsing JSON", ex.getMessage(), ex.fillInStackTrace()); }} And the encode method looks like: public String encode(Figure figure) throws EncodeException { return figure.getJson().toString();} FigureDecoderEncoder implements both decoder and encoder functionality but thats purely for convenience. But the recommended design pattern is to keep them in separate classes. In certain cases, you may even need only one of them. On the client-side, the Canvas is initialized as: var canvas = document.getElementById("myCanvas");var context = canvas.getContext("2d");canvas.addEventListener("click", defineImage, false); The defineImage method constructs the JSON structure as shown above and sends it to the endpoint using websocket.send(). An instant snapshot of the canvas is sent using binary transfer with WebSocket. The WebSocket is initialized as: var wsUri = "ws://localhost:8080/whiteboard/websocket";var websocket = new WebSocket(wsUri);websocket.binaryType = "arraybuffer"; The important part is to set the binaryType property of WebSocket to arraybuffer. This ensures that any binary transfers using WebSocket are done using ArrayBuffer as the default type seem to be blob. The actual binary data transfer is done using the following: var image = context.getImageData(0, 0, canvas.width, canvas.height);var buffer = new ArrayBuffer(image.data.length);var bytes = new Uint8Array(buffer);for (var i=0; i<bytes.length; i++) { bytes[i] = image.data[i];}websocket.send(bytes); This comprehensive sample shows the following features of JSR 356 API: Annotation-driven endpoints Send/receive text and binary payload in WebSocket Encoders/decoders for custom text payload In addition, it also shows how images can be captured and drawn using HTML5 Canvas in a JSP.   • LDAP ACI Debugging

    - by user13332755
    If you've ever wondered which ACI in LDAP is used for a special ADD/DELETE/MODIFY/SEARCH request you need to enable ACI debugging to get details about this. Edit/Modify dse.ldifnsslapd-infolog-area: 128nsslapd-infolog-level: 1ACI Logging will be placed at 'errors' file, looks like: [22/Jun/2011:15:25:08 +0200] - INFORMATION - NSACLPlugin - conn=-1 op=-1 msgId=-1 -  Num of ALLOW Handles:15, DENY handles:0 [22/Jun/2011:15:25:08 +0200] - INFORMATION - NSACLPlugin - conn=-1 op=-1 msgId=-1 -  Processed attr:nswmExtendedUserPrefs for entry:uid=mparis,ou=people,o=vmdomain.tld,o=isp [22/Jun/2011:15:25:08 +0200] - INFORMATION - NSACLPlugin - conn=-1 op=-1 msgId=-1 -  Evaluating ALLOW aci index:33 [22/Jun/2011:15:25:08 +0200] - INFORMATION - NSACLPlugin - conn=-1 op=-1 msgId=-1 -  ALLOW:Found READ ALLOW in cache [22/Jun/2011:15:25:08 +0200] - INFORMATION - NSACLPlugin - conn=-1 op=-1 msgId=-1 -  acl_summary(main): access_allowed(read) on entry/attr(uid=mparis,ou=people,o=vmdomain.tld,o=isp, nswmExtendedUserPrefs) to (uid=msg-admin-redzone.vmdomain.tld-20100927093314,ou=people,o=vmdomain.tld,o=isp) (not proxied) (reason: result cached allow , deciding_aci  "DA anonymous access rights", index 33)

  • Juggling with JDKs on Apple OS X

    - by Blueberry Coder
    I recently got a shiny new MacBook Pro to help me support our ADF Mobile customers. It is really a wonderful piece of hardware, although I am still adjusting to Apple's peculiar keyboard layout. Did you know, for example, that the « delete » key actually performs a « backspace »? But I disgress... As you may know, ADF Mobile development still requires JDeveloper 11gR2, which in turn runs on Java 6. On the other hand, JDeveloper 12c needs JDK 7. I wanted to install both versions, and wasn't sure how to do it.   If you remember, I explained in a previous blog entry how to install JDeveloper 11gR2 on Apple's OS X. The trick was to use the /usr/libexec/java_home command in order to invoke the proper JDK. In this case, I could have done the same thing; the two JDKs can coexist without any problems, since they install in completely different locations. But I wanted more than just installing JDeveloper. I wanted to be able to select my JDK when using the command line as well. On Windows, this is easy, since I keep all my JDKs in a central location. I simply have to move to the appropriate folder or type the folder name in the command I want to execute. Problem is, on OS X, the paths to the JDKs are... let's say convoluted.  Here is the one for Java 6. /System/Library/Java/JavaVirtualMachines/1.6.0.jdk/Contents/Home The Java 7 path is not better, just different. /Library/Java/JavaVirtualMachines/jdk1.7.0_45.jdk/Contents/Home Intuitive, isn't it? Clearly, I needed something better... On OS X, the default command shell is bash. It is possible to configure the shell environment by creating a file named « .profile » in a user's home folder. Thus, I created such a file and put the following inside: export JAVA_7_HOME=$(/usr/libexec/java_home -v1.7) export JAVA_6_HOME=$(/usr/libexec/java_home -v1.6) export JAVA_HOME=$JAVA_7_HOME alias java6='export JAVA_HOME=$JAVA_6_HOME' alias java7='export JAVA_HOME=$JAVA_7_HOME'  The first two lines retrieve the current paths for Java 7 and Java 6 and store them in two environment variables. The third line marks Java 7 as the default. The last two lines create command aliases. Thus, when I type java6, the value for JAVA_HOME is set to JAVA_6_HOME, for example.  I now have an environment which works even better than the one I have on Windows, since I can change my active JDK on a whim. Here a sample, fresh from my terminal window. fdesbien-mac:~ fdesbien$ java6 fdesbien-mac:~ fdesbien$ java -version java version "1.6.0_65" Java(TM) SE Runtime Environment (build 1.6.0_65-b14-462-11M4609) Java HotSpot(TM) 64-Bit Server VM (build 20.65-b04-462, mixed mode) fdesbien-mac:~ fdesbien$ fdesbien-mac:~ fdesbien$ java7 fdesbien-mac:~ fdesbien$ java -version java version "1.7.0_45" Java(TM) SE Runtime Environment (build 1.7.0_45-b18) Java HotSpot(TM) 64-Bit Server VM (build 24.45-b08, mixed mode) fdesbien-mac:~ fdesbien$ Et voilà! Maximum flexibility without downsides, just I like it.

  • Two views of Federation: inside out, and outside in

    - by Darin Pendergraft
    IDM customers that I speak to have spent a lot of time thinking about enterprise SSO - asking your employees to log in to multiple systems, each with distinct hard to guess (translation: hard to remember) passwords that fit the corporate security policy for length and complexity is a strategy that is just begging for a lot of help-desk password reset calls. So forward thinking organizations have implemented SSO for as many systems as possible. With the mix of Enterprise Apps moving to the cloud, it makes sense to continue this SSO strategy by Federating with those cloud apps and services.  Organizations maintain control, since employee access to the externally hosted apps is provided via the enterprise account.  If the employee leaves, their access to the cloud app is terminated when their enterprise account is disabled.  The employees don't have to remember another username and password - so life is good. From the outside in - I am excited about the increasing use of Social Sign-on - or BYOI (Bring your own Identity).  The convenience of single-sign on is extended to customers/users/prospects when organizations enable access to business services using a social ID.  The last thing I want when visiting a website or blog is to create another account.  So using my Google or Twitter ID is a very nice quick way to get access without having to go through a registration process that creates another username/password that I have to try to remember. The convenience of not having to maintain multiple passwords is obvious, whether you are an employee or customer - and the security benefit of not having lots of passwords to lose or forget is there as well. Are enterprises allowing employees to use their personal (social) IDs for enterprise apps?  Not yet, but we are moving in the right direction, and we will get there some day.

  • Concurrency Utilities for Java EE 6: JSR 236 Rebooting

    - by arungupta
    JSR 166 added support for concurrency utilities in the Java platform. The JSR 236's, a.k.a Concurrency Utilities for Java EE, goal was to extend that support to the Java EE platform by adding asynchronous abilities to different application components. The EG was however stagnant since Dec 2003. Its coming back to life with the co-spec lead Anthony Lai's message to the JSR 236 EG (archived here). The JSR will be operating under JCP 2.8's transparency rules and can be tracked at concurrency-spec.java.net. All the mailing lists are archived here. The final release is expected in Q1 2013 and the APIs will live in the javax.enterprise.concurrent package. Please submit your nomination if you would like to join this EG.
